Flashback Friday - Felt calendar

Recently I was cleaning up all my old photos and came across this felt calendar that I made back in 2010 for my niece. She was just about to start school and I made her this to help with the days and months and the weather was just a fun thing I added.
I hand sewed the whole thing so it was a little time consuming, but pretty simple to make. Using velcro on all the bits and pieces and stitching the days, months and numbers onto felt. She had alot of fun changing all the pieces each day to match what it was like outside.
 

This would be a great idea in a kindy or preschool, maybe on a larger scale. This one is slightly bigger than A3.
